Ancient texts assert that there are five evils of human nature that obstruct the spiritual path: Kam (lust), Krodh (rage), Lobh (greed), Moh (attachment) and Ahankar (ego). We at BTN, challenge this mindset and instead treat these so-called evils as ‘constructive powers.’ With acceptance of these aspects as they are, we release the cyclic hold that they have on us. By honoring their sanctity, we allow increased opportunity and growth for our own spiritual and personal development. If we repress and avoid these powers, we create more resistance, which in turn creates more unwanted attraction. After all, what you resist persists!

Beverly Hills is a very affluent city located in Los Angeles County, California. Beverly Hills is famous for its luxurious culture and its celebrity residents, which include CEOs, heirs and heiresses, foreign and domestic dignitaries, authors, artists, professionals, and TV and film executives. It is also home to the famous upscale shopping district; Rodeo drive.
